NFL Draft Mock: Edge Rushers, QBs, Receivers Dominate

In this mock NFL draft, the Las Vegas Raiders kick off by selecting Indiana quarterback Fernando Mendoza. Early picks lean heavy on defense, with Ohio State dominating the edge rusher position. The Kansas City Chiefs address their receiver room by selecting Carnell Tate. Teams in the middle show varied strategies, with the Rams snagging USC wideout Makai Lemon and the Chargers prioritizing their offensive line. Later selections focus on trenches and secondary, with multiple offensive linemen coming off the board and pass rush remaining hot. This mock highlights a deep edge class and Ohio States talent haul, setting up intense battles for Pittsburghs Steel Curtain legacy.
